--- Comment #4 from jackygu...@hotmail.com ---
Update with 5.25.1: the bug seems to persist somewhat.

If I launch Plasma without plugging in my monitor, the first time I plug it in,
it will show as "unknown HDMI-A-1 unknown". However, when I plug it in the
second time, it is recognized correctly. Still quite annoying.

--- Comment #2 from Matthew Trescott  ---
I have noticed the same bug, but I am not sure it is caused by reading the EDID
before it is fully connected, exactly. It may be that KScreen tries to read it
before the EDID info is _fully transferred_. My reasoning for this is that I
see the same problem when plugging in a display that's connected via USB-C dock
(where the port would have to be fully connected in order to do the handshaking
necessary to switch to DP alt mode).
